There is an old aviation principle, that BMW used to adhere to, and which was at the center of SAAB design philosophy, when SAAB was still a thing. It is called "vital instrumentation display". Show only things that are critical for safe and efficient operation of the machinery. In case of a car: speedo, tach, oil temp, fuel gauge. Perhaps TPMS. The rest is superfluous, distractible and inherently unsafe to display.

When I special ordered my (otherwise loaded to the brim) F10, I purposely excluded the 6wa instrument cluster. Riding loaners over the years I watched in horror every new monstrosity introduced since: first 6wb, then this current freakish digital thing with tachometer in the crooked shape with fake needle going backward.

And it's not like BMW doesn't know how to do this right: If I turn steering wheel heating on, the message will come on momentarily and then fade away, but when drive selector is switched to Sport, the bloody SPORT stays on forever. It carries no information whatsoever. Or that stupid blue fuel economy band that is in gross color disharmony with the red illumination of the cluster. Am I supposed to watch the blue ribbon intently to learn my dynamic gas saving of 0.01mpg or the dumpster truck pulling from a driveway a few yards ahead?
